Worker x Guild face each other in the first game of the 3rd phase of the Brazil’s Cupthis Tuesday (30), at the Germano Kruger Stadium, in Ponta Grossa, starting at 8pm (Brasília time).

Tricolor Gaúcho is going through a turbulent moment after the 1-0 defeat to Bahia, in the 4th round of the Brazilian championship. The match was marked by the abandonment of coach Renato Portaluppi before the final whistle, indignant with the refereeing, making a point of removing his athletes and committee from the bench, after the expulsion of Diego Costa.

The home team arrives with morale after 2 victories in Series B of the Brasileirão, in addition to winning runner-up in Paraná. Operário will play its third match in the Copa do Brasil of the season, having beaten Operário-MS and Vila Nova in the first two phases.

Where to watch Operário x Grêmio?

The match between Operário and Grêmio will only be broadcast on the Amazon Prime Video streaming service.

Probable lineups for Operário x Grêmio:

Rafael Guanaes’ team should be the same one that started the match against Ituano in Series B, as the team had no casualties or injuries during the game.

A likely Operário starting team is made up of: Rafael Santos; Guilherme Pacheco, Joseph, W. Machado, Índio and L. Hipólito; Felipe Augusto, Rodrigo Lindoso, Vinícius Diniz and Marcelo Cirino; Ronaldo Henrique Silva.

Grêmio should have some changes compared to the team defeated in Bahia. Goalkeeper Rafael Cabral is unable to play because he played in the competition this year for Cruzeiro, giving way to Marche. Pedro Geromel, with a fracture in his left forearm in the victory over Estudiantes, in addition to Reinaldo and Pavón, who are recovering from injuries, will also be absent for the game.

Therefore, Tricolor must go to the field with: March; João Pedro, Rodrigo Ely, Kannemann and Fábio; Du Queiroz (Pepê) and Villasanti; Cristaldo, Soteldo and Edenílson; Diego Costa.
